Pablo Hernández Domínguez (Spanish pronunciation: [ˈpaβlo eɾˈnandeθ]; born 11 April 1985) is a Spanish former professional footballer who played as an attacking midfielder or winger. In a spell which also included two loans, he spent the early part of his career with Valencia, appearing in 158 official matches and scoring 25 goals. He also competed in Wales for two years with Swansea City, and several seasons in England with Leeds United. Hernández represented Spain at the 2009 Confederations Cup. Read more on Wikipedia
